West Flemish entrepreneur Guido Dumarey is no longer in the running to acquire the ailing bus builder Van Hool. This means that whether or not a new start will be made depends on the Dutch-German duo VDL-Schmitz.

Dumarey aimed for a quick restart, but for this the company first had to be declared bankrupt. He ultimately backed out when asked to extend his proposal, which was set to expire on April 8. He also thought the price for the entire contents (200 million euros) was too high. In addition, he had to bump into two large groups. VDL-Schmitz is now the only candidate acquirer.

Those negotiations are still ongoing. Bankruptcy will probably be filed on Monday and it will be announced whether VDL-Schmitz will take over Van Hool.
